class GHelpSet(javax.help.HelpSet):
    """
    Ghidra help set that creates a GhidraHelpBroker, installs some custom HTML handling code via
    the GHelpHTMLEditorKit, and most importantly, changes how the JavaHelp system works with 
    regard to integrating Help Sets.
     
    
    The HelpSet class uses a javax.help.Map object to locate HTML files by javax.help.map.ID objects.
    This class has overridden that basic usage of the Map object to allow ID lookups to take 
    place across GHelpSet objects.  We need to do this due to how we merge help set content 
    across modules.  More specifically, in order to merge, we have to make all ``<tocitem>`` xml tags
    the same, including the target HTML file they may reference.  Well, when a module uses a 
    ``<tocitem>`` tag that references an HTML file **not inside of it's module**, then JavaHelp 
    considers this an error and does not correctly merge the HelpSets that share the reference.
    Further, it does not properly locate the shared HTML file reference.  This class allows lookups
    across modules by overridden the lookup functionality done by the map object.  More specifically,
    we override :meth:`getCombinedMap() <.getCombinedMap>` and :meth:`getLocalMap() <.getLocalMap>` to use a custom delegate map
    object that knows how to do this "cross-module" help lookup.
    
    
    .. seealso::
    
        | :obj:`GHelpHTMLEditorKit`
    """

class GHelpBuilder(java.lang.Object):
    """
    A class to build help for an entire 'G' application.  This class will take in a list of
    module paths and build the help for each module.  To build single modules, call this class
    with only one module path.
     
    
    Note: Help links must not be absolute.  They can be relative, including ``. and ..``
    syntax.  Further, they can use the special help system syntax, which is:
     
    * **help/topics/**topicName/Filename.html for referencing help topic files
    * **help/**shared/image.png for referencing image files at paths rooted under
    the module's root help dir
    """

class OverlayHelpTree(java.lang.Object):
    """
    A class that will take in a group of help directories and create a tree of
    help Table of Contents (TOC) items.  Ideally, this tree can be used to create a single
    TOC document, or individual TOC documents, one for each help directory (this allows
    for better modularity).
     
    
    We call this class an **overlay** tree to drive home the idea that each
    help directory's TOC data is put into the tree, with any duplicate paths overlayed
    on top of those from other help directories.
    """
